Nettet22. nov. 2016 · 1.1.1 Ethiopian Country Profile Ethiopia is strategically located in Northeast Africa, approximately between latitude 430N and 150 N and longitude 330 N and 480E. The territory of Ethiopia covers about 1,133,700 (1.14millions) square kilometres. Five East African countries border Ethiopia. NettetAddis Ababa University (AAU) (Amharic: አዲስ አበባ ዩኒቨርሲቲ) is a national university located in Addis Ababa, Ethiopia.It is the oldest university in Ethiopia. AAU has thirteen campuses. Presence in: Ethiopia Focus: Education, Other Bahir Dar University (BDU) is one of the largest non-profit public higher education institutions in Ethiopia. BDU was established in 1963 and is located in the beautiful city of Bahir Dar. Nettet22. okt. 2015 · Ethiopia: University to Increase Intake Capacity. The Mizan Tepi University announced that it is ready to receive over 4,580 fresh students this academic year. University President Dr. Mebrhatu ...

The Ethiopian Civil Service University started operation in 1995 but was formally established in February, 1996 as an autonomous institution with legal status by the Council of Minister Regulation No. 3/1996. With about 117 million people (2024), Ethiopia is the second most populous nation in Africa after Nigeria, and still the fastest growing economy in the region, with 6.3% growth in FY2024/21. However, it is also one of the poorest, with a per capita gross national income of $960. Ethiopia aims to reach lower-middle-income … hydraflow californiaNettetThe number of public universities in Ethiopia increased from two in 2000 to 36 in 2015. This number is expected to grow to 45 in the next five years (Ministry of Education, 2016).
